Axie Infinity Team Reveals Details of the Attack that Resulted in the Loss of $625M
Main page News, Hacker Attack

Sky Mavis, the company behind the Axie Infinity blockchain project, has revealed the details of the attack to the sidechain Ronin. The company representatives have also promised to compensate the losses of affected users, who have lost $625 million in total. The Axie Infinity team has reported that the hackers used social engineering to gain unauthorized access to the assets:

"We are certain that this was an external breach. All evidence points to this attack being socially engineered, rather than a technical flaw."

Sky Mavis has also said the project team is working with Chainalysis specialists to trace the stolen funds. In addition, Crowdstrike is conducting a technical audit of Ronin to ensure there are no vulnerabilities.

Axie Infinity and Sky Mavis COO Alekxander Larsen has said the attackers carried out the attack in December. To further decentralize the sidechain, the team will add "several" new validators:

"We are committed to ensuring that all of the drained funds are recovered or reimbursed, and we are continuing conversations with our stakeholders to determine the best course of action."

As a result of the Ronin attack last March 23, hackers stole about $625 million in crypto assets from the sidechain. This was the largest theft in the history of the DeFi industry.
